This won't last long, so I'll make it quick: For a limited time, and while supplies last, Amazon has the refurbished seventh-generation Amazon Fire HD 10 tablet (32GB) with Show Mode Dock for $69.99. That's the best price I've seen for this combo, though an earlier Woot deal was just $1 more. The current-gen Fire HD 10 sells new by itself for $150, while the dock would run you around $38.

Although this lacks a few of the bells and whistles afforded by the newer Fire HD 10, it's still an extremely good product. (Read CNET's Fire HD 10 2017 review to learn more.) True, it's not a full-on Android tablet; you can't access the Google Play Store without some tinkering. And it uses Micro-USB for charging, not USB-C.
